Property summary

5330 Delancey St is a 1925-built single family in the Cobbs Creek section of 19143, last assessed at $224,100. From the early 20th century, the building predates modern plumbing and electrical codes and may include lead paint, asbestos, or knob-and-tube wiring. It has changed hands 11 times, most recently selling for $212,000 in 2021. No code violations are on record for this property. The property is owned by Fuchs Eugene.
